This is a known issue.  Currently Blink does not support getting the Incumbent realm.  For cross origin accessible properties, Blink is using the current v8::Context without having accessor properties because it looks very close to the Incumbent realm (not exactly same, though).

We'd like to make all IDL attributes accessor properties, and we need to support the true Incumbent realm beforehand.  I've been working to support the true Incumbent realm.  I'll be back once we support the Incumbent realm.
